在当今技术驱动的时代,GitHub已成为全球开发者的重要平台。与此同时,百度作为中国最大的搜索引擎和科技公司,也在开源和技术社区中占据了重要的位置。本文将深入探讨GitHub热门项目与百度之间的联系,揭示如何在这个平台上利用各种资源进行百度相关的开发和研究。
什么是GitHub?
GitHub是一个基于Web的版本控制系统,使用Git作为底层技术,允许开发者进行代码管理和协作开发。它不仅为开源项目提供了托管服务,还鼓励社区的参与和创新。
百度的开源理念
作为一家科技公司,百度在其发展过程中逐渐重视开源。通过参与GitHub的项目,百度希望吸引更多开发者参与其技术生态。
- 提供开源工具与库
- 鼓励社区反馈
- 促进技术共享
GitHub上的热门百度相关项目
在GitHub上,有许多与百度相关的热门项目。以下是一些值得关注的项目:
-
PaddlePaddle
- 百度开发的深度学习框架
- 提供丰富的文档和示例
- 适用于各种深度学习应用
-
ECharts
- 强大的可视化图表库
- 支持多种数据格式
- 易于集成到Web应用中
-
Apollo
- 自动驾驶平台
- 开源的车辆操作系统
- 包含多种算法和模块
如何使用GitHub进行百度相关开发
1. 查找热门项目
利用GitHub的搜索功能,查找与百度相关的项目,关键词可以包括:“百度”,“PaddlePaddle”,“ECharts”等。
2. Fork和Clone项目
对感兴趣的项目,可以选择Fork或者Clone,方便本地进行修改和测试。
3. 提交Pull Request
若对某个项目进行了改进,可以通过提交Pull Request的方式与原作者共享这些改进。
GitHub与百度的结合:实际案例
通过实际案例,可以更好地理解GitHub与百度之间的关系:
-
图像识别应用
- 基于PaddlePaddle构建的图像识别项目
- 解决实际问题,如人脸识别、物体检测
-
数据可视化
- 使用ECharts进行数据分析展示
- 在百度的业务中提供数据支持
常见问题解答(FAQ)
1. GitHub和百度有什么关系?
GitHub是全球最大的代码托管平台,而百度积极参与开源项目,利用GitHub平台发布自己的开源工具,促进技术交流和合作。
2. 如何在GitHub上找到百度的开源项目?
可以在GitHub上使用关键词搜索,或者直接访问百度的官方GitHub页面,查看其所有的开源项目。
3. 是否可以参与百度的开源项目?
当然可以,任何开发者都可以Fork或Clone项目进行开发,若有改进也可以提交Pull Request,参与社区的建设。
4. 百度的哪些开源项目最受欢迎?
如上文提到的PaddlePaddle、ECharts和Apollo等项目在社区中享有很高的关注度和使用率。
5. 如何在GitHub上获取关于百度的技术支持?
开发者可以通过提问、参与讨论或查看项目的issue页面获取帮助,同时也可以查看相关的文档和示例来解决问题。
结论
GitHub不仅是开发者分享代码的平台,也是与百度等公司合作创新的重要渠道。通过参与这些项目,开发者可以提升自己的技能,同时也能为科技发展贡献一份力量。希望本文对您在GitHub上探索与百度相关的热门项目有所帮助。